Output 17e74b29f0d9aa01c82b68d324a7384984b685281dd444ec02b20c9171db7e51:39

value
44047000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3743fa16bd4b03ba7143c87d470024f48e695ced OP_EQUAL
address
MCwNq6iQnECYvN2cz6YBMgFeMdobHbE9jE
transaction
17e74b29f0d9aa01c82b68d324a7384984b685281dd444ec02b20c9171db7e51
spent
true